Why work with a local Sanger Medicare Agent?
Working with a local Medicare agents & broker has many advantages over direct enrollment or working with a nation-wide agent.
- Familiar with Sanger: Local agents take extra time to understand your personal situation and understand what everyday life is like in Fresno County.
- Different Local Pricing: Medicare plan pricing can vary significantly by zip code. So the exact same plan in Sanger might be a totally different price in Parlier or Sunnyside. Local Medicare agents can provide accurate quotes and help you compare and choose a local Medicare plan in real time.
- Intimate Medicare Knowledge: Representatives familiar with Sanger plans will be able to explain everything you need to know about Medicare, without having to spend countless hours doing your own research. The Sanger Senior Center
The Sanger Senior Center offers a variety of programs and resources to support the well-being of seniors in the Sanger area. With services partially funded by the Fresno-Madera Area Agency on Aging, they provide vital information, food assistance, and community events to enhance the quality of life for Medicare beneficiaries.
California Department of Aging
The California Department of Aging offers a wide range of federally and state-funded services to support older individuals, adults with disabilities, and family caregivers. These services, which are administered through local agencies, include providing meals, job assistance, promoting independent living, community involvement, and caregiver resources. The department also operates programs affiliated with Medi-Cal to assist the elderly in home and community-based settings, and strives to promote overall wellness, longevity and quality of life for all residents.
